Dorothea Dix was a prominent advocate for mental health reform in the early nineteenth century. She championed the cause of improving conditions for the mentally ill, highlighting the inhumane treatment they often faced in asylums and prisons. Dix worked tirelessly to establish mental hospitals that provided humane care and treatment, emphasizing the need for compassion and dignity for those suffering from mental illnesses. Her efforts significantly influenced the development of the modern mental health care system in the United States.

What were the causes and effects of Latin American independence movements in the nineteenth century?

Causes of Latin American independence movements in the nineteenth century included the inspiration from the American and French Revolutions, resentment towards colonial rule, and social inequalities. Effects included the establishment of independent nations, the abolition of slavery in some countries, and the emergence of new political systems.

Womens mental disorders in the nineteenth century were commonly believed to?

In the nineteenth century, women's mental disorders were commonly believed to be linked to "hysteria," a catch-all diagnosis used to describe a range of symptoms including anxiety, depression, and emotional distress. This concept often perpetuated harmful stereotypes about women's emotional stability and contributed to their social marginalization and stigmatization. Treatment at the time typically involved rest, isolation, and even physical restraints, rather than addressing the root causes of the emotional distress.


What methods did publishers turn in the nineteenth century to appeal to the masses?

In the nineteenth century, publishers turned to techniques such as cheaper production methods, serialized novels, and illustrated covers to appeal to the masses. They also used emerging technologies like steam presses to increase the speed and efficiency of printing. Additionally, they often marketed their books to a wider audience through book fairs, public readings, and subscription services.

Why did sociology emerge when it did?

Sociology emerged in the 19th century due to societal changes caused by the Industrial Revolution, urbanization, and political revolutions. Scholars sought to understand the impact of these changes on society, leading to the development of sociology as a discipline to study social structures, behaviors, and interactions.
